Code Review: PR #100 - Update contribution guidelines

Overview

This PR updates the README's contribution section to set clearer expectations about review timelines and encourage forking for customization.

✅ Positive Aspects

  1. Transparency: Honestly communicates the maintainer's bandwidth constraints
  2. Clear Expectations: Helps contributors understand that PRs may not be reviewed quickly
  3. Practical Alternative: Suggests forking as a viable path for those needing immediate customizations
  4. Maintains Requirements: Keeps the technical contribution requirements intact

📝 Suggestions for Improvement

1. Tone Optimization

The current warning block might discourage valuable contributions. Consider softening the message while maintaining honesty:

> [!NOTE]
> I appreciate contributions! Please note that due to other priorities, PR reviews may take time. If you need immediate customizations, feel free to fork the repo. Quality contributions are always welcome and will be reviewed when bandwidth allows.

Rationale:

  • Changes WARNING to NOTE (less discouraging)
  • Keeps transparency but frames it more positively
  • Emphasizes that quality contributions ARE welcome

2. Consider Adding Contribution Priorities

Help contributors understand what's most valuable:

**Priority contributions** (faster review):
- Bug fixes with reproducible test cases
- Performance improvements with benchmarks
- Test coverage improvements
- Documentation improvements

**Lower priority** (slower review):
- New features (consider forking for immediate needs)
- Major architectural changes

3. Section Header Clarity

Consider renaming "PR requirements:" to "Contribution Requirements:" for better clarity.

🤔 Questions for Consideration

  1. Triage System: Would it help to use GitHub issue labels (e.g., good-first-issue, priority-review) to signal which contributions would get faster attention?

  2. Community Maintainers: Consider inviting trusted contributors to become co-maintainers to help with reviews?

  3. Automation: Could GitHub Actions help automate more of the review process (e.g., auto-merge dependency updates, automated test runs with results posted)?

📊 Overall Assessment

Verdict: ✅ Approve with suggestions

This is a reasonable change that sets realistic expectations. The suggestions above are optional improvements to balance transparency with community encouragement. The PR is technically sound and ready to merge as-is, though the tone adjustments might foster a more welcoming contributor experience.
